I received an email detailing an overhaul to the reservation process for Oregon State campgrounds. If you were planning on making reservations, the system will be down for the first 2 weeks of April. Here's the text...  Jay


February 16, 2010

Dear Oregon State Parks Customer:

Over the next few months, Oregon Parks and Recreation Department (OPRD) and its contractor, Active Network (formerly Reserve America), will be making a major upgrade to our reservation system.

The upgrade is essentially a complete software overhaul of all components of the reservation system, including Reservations Northwest (our Portland call center, staffed by OPRD), the online reservation function, and computer systems at each reservable state park. During the time that the new system is installed— from March 31 at 5:00 pm to April 14 at 8:00 am—the call center and all reservation functions, including online reservations, will be shut down. This is necessary to make sure all data is transferred properly and accurately.

During the upgrade, there are some important dates we want to make you aware of:

5:00 pm
Wednesday, March 31, 2010: The Reservations Northwest call center closes at 5pm. No reservations may be made either through the call center or online through Active Network until the call center reopens.

8:00 am
Wednesday, April 14: Reservations Northwest call center reopens at 8am. Phone and online reservations resume.

During the call center closure (March 31-April 14) no changes may be made to existing reservations. If you need to cancel a reservation, call by Reservations Northwest at 1-800-452-5687, 24 hours/day, or by email at oprd.reservation@state.or.us. For cancellations within two days of arrival, please contact the park where you have your reservation. For general park information, please call the Oregon State Parks Information Center at 1-800-551-6949, Monday through Friday from 8am to 5pm.

We want to assure you that any reservations you have made for the 2010 camping season will be honored. During the two week reservation hiatus, our state parks will not be affected. They will open as scheduled, and you can go camping on a first come, first served basis for those two weeks. Check our website at www.oregonstateparks.org for opening dates.
